#1A8E33 Color
#1A8E33 is rgb(26, 142, 51) in RGB, hsl(133, 69%, 33%) in HSL, and about cmyk(82%, 0%, 64%, 44%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Forest Green (#228B22),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.14.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#1A8E33 Channel Values
How #1A8E33 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 26 · G 142 · B 51 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 133° · S 69% · L 33%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 133° · S 82% · V 56%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 82% · M 0% · Y 64% · K 44%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.23:1 vs white · 4.96: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#1A8E33 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#1A8E33?
#1A8E33 is a dark green — rgb(26, 142, 51) in RGB and hsl(133, 69%, 33%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Forest Green (#228B22),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.14.
What is the RGB value of #1A8E33?
#1A8E33 is rgb(26, 142, 51) — red 26, green 142, and blue 51 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#1A8E33?
#1A8E33 converts to approximately cmyk(82%, 0%, 64%, 44%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#1A8E33 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#1A8E33 scores 4.23:1 against white and 4.96: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#1A8E33 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#1A8E33 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is forestgreen (#228B22) at a CIE76 distance of 6.14,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
